Hi Dave and Sima,
Here goes our drm-xe-fixes.
It has more fixes than normal for this time of the cycle,
but nothing very critical.
Perhaps the most critical one is the RCS/CCS yield policy
which prevents starvation in the CCS engine on BMG. A
patch that was slightly modified to add a missing include
that was preventing it to build after cherry-pick.
Thanks,
Rodrigo.
drm-xe-fixes-2025-09-18:
- Release kobject for the failure path (Shuicheng)
- SRIOV PF: Drop rounddown_pow_of_two fair (Michal)
- Remove type casting on hwmon (Mallesh)
- Defer free of NVM auxiliary container to device release (Nitin)
- Fix a NULL vs IS_ERR (Dan)
- Add cleanup action in xe_device_sysfs_init (Zongyao)
- Fix error handling if PXP fails to start (Daniele)
- Set GuC RCS/CCS yield policy (Daniele)
